Welcome to INSERT COINS - Put a coin and play. Please login or sign up.

Nov 29, 2024, 04:46 PM

Login with username, password and session length

Shoutbox

Recent

Membres
Stats
  • Total des messages: 47041
  • Total des sujets: 2788
  • Online today: 355
  • Online ever: 623
  • (Mai 18, 2024, 12:33 AM)
Membres en ligne
Users: 0
Guests: 47
Total: 47

47 Invités, 0 Utilisateurs

[PROJET plus TOP SECRET] C'est pas parce que K2 le supprime qu'il disparaitra :D

Démarré par mioux, Mar 04, 2011, 01:26 PM

« précédent - suivant »

0 Membres et 3 Invités sur ce sujet

K2KL

http://www.lacocotteacarreaux.com/

Diabolo c'est le chien de Satanas et Pluto c'est le chien de Mickey !

Electro-brodeur.

mioux

Oulà, 120 jours sans réponse...

Bref...

Vous connaissez les "deulignes" de hebdogiciel ?

Non parce que je viens de trouver un code qui fait ça en deulignes sur CPC :D

10 MODE 0:INK 3,26,0:PEN 1:PRINT"Reflex By Sebus":PRINT"press espace":FOR t=1 TO RND*999:IF INKEY(47)=0 THEN PEN 4:PRINT"Tricheur !":SOUND 3,800,90:CALL &BB09:CALL &BB06:RUN:ELSE SOUND 3,t/2,1:NEXT:x=RND*498+25:y=RND*310+25:t=TEST(x,y):PLOT x,y,13:t=TIME:

20 IF INKEY(47)=0 THEN temp=(TIME-t)/300:PEN 11:PRINT"Temps:";temp:CALL &BB09:CALL &BB06:RUN:ELSE IF (TIME-t)/300>10 THEN INK 13,26,0:PEN 12:PRINT"ICI bordel !":FOR t=1 TO 1000:SOUND 3,t,1:NEXT:RUN:ELSE GOTO 20
mon joystick est pas mou ! :stupidking:

Et si un jour j'ai pas la flême, je récupère tout les qcow et les confs de libvirt, et je remonte un proxmox

Persecutor

ca tombe bien j'ai un cpc :D

mais on peu remplacer la touche par les boutons des joysticK ?
:ic:
Envoyé de mon Minitel

Les jeux de moto c'est nul ! Y'a pas de volant ...

Les bornes japonaises c'est comme les vaisseaux de la prélogie Star Wars,
c'est beau, lisse et parfaitement fonctionnel;
Alors que les bornes old school c'est un peu comme le Faucon Millenium qui passe jamais en vitesse lumière,
c'est chiant mais c'est tellement plus attachant ...

mioux

Oui je peux le changer pour ça ;D mais c'était juste pour le truc quoi :D

(et en plus c'est un mono joueur)
mon joystick est pas mou ! :stupidking:

Et si un jour j'ai pas la flême, je récupère tout les qcow et les confs de libvirt, et je remonte un proxmox

Persecutor

Envoyé de mon Minitel

Les jeux de moto c'est nul ! Y'a pas de volant ...

Les bornes japonaises c'est comme les vaisseaux de la prélogie Star Wars,
c'est beau, lisse et parfaitement fonctionnel;
Alors que les bornes old school c'est un peu comme le Faucon Millenium qui passe jamais en vitesse lumière,
c'est chiant mais c'est tellement plus attachant ...

mioux

Attention, il n'y a pas eu de réponse à ce sujet depuis au moins 120 jours.
À moins que vous ne soyez sûr de vouloir répondre, pensez éventuellement à créer un nouveau sujet.


Mais non, j'ai pas abandonné, même si le code PC n'a pas évolué :D

En revanche, j'ai acheté un Arduino Duemilanove et j'ai codé un reaction time dessus.

Malheureusement je n'ai pas les afficheurs LED (je cherche 2 HC4LED, il parait que ça coûte 5$) et je n'ai pas encore regardé pour mettre un autre type d'écran.

En attendant, je vais le faire fonctionner en mode DEBUG, et je regardais le résultat sur le PC.

Niveau schéma de montage, rien de plus simple. Des boutons et des résistances (pour pas faire sauter les entrées de l'Arduino) sur les pins 3, 4, 5, 6 et 7, les 2 HC4LED sur les pins 8, 9, 10, 11, 12 et 13.

Et si on court-circuite le pin 2 au démarrage (avec une résistance, il ne faudrait pas cramer la carte non plus :D), on fait un reset du high score.

Je n'ai pas utilisé les pins 0 et 1; car ils peuvent être utilisés pour le debug, même si je n'ai pas encore regardé comment, j'ai juste lu qu'il fallait éviter de les utiliser :D

Je me suis partiellement basé sur ce code pour le mien (je dis bien partiellement, car le moteur du jeu est complètement différent, vu que moi j'attends un appui sur une touche, alors que le sien, on appuie pour démarrer, et un relache pour stopper)

Et voici le code source : https://insertcoins.net/Downloads/2PReactionTime.tar.bz2

Compilable avec l'IDE officiel Arduino 1.0 (mais j'ai pas fait mon dev avec ça, j'aime pas cette interface :D). Et comme je suis bon prince je propose ce code source sous licence Creative Commons :D Concernant la licence du code dans les fichiers HC4LED.c et HC4LED.h, il est sous licence GPL 2.1.


Ce(tte) oeuvre est mise à disposition selon les termes de la Licence Creative Commons Paternité - Pas d'Utilisation Commerciale 2.0 France.

EDIT : Je viens de comprendre pourquoi je trouve pas de HC4LED.... c'est parce que le dernier vendeur n'en a plus...
mon joystick est pas mou ! :stupidking:

Et si un jour j'ai pas la flême, je récupère tout les qcow et les confs de libvirt, et je remonte un proxmox

Persecutor

 Nan mais bordel quelqu'un peut me dire en quelle lange il cause  ???




:D :D :D
nan mais sans dec pourquoi tu continues pas le mode PC ;)
au moins je comprendrai quelques trucs ;D
Envoyé de mon Minitel

Les jeux de moto c'est nul ! Y'a pas de volant ...

Les bornes japonaises c'est comme les vaisseaux de la prélogie Star Wars,
c'est beau, lisse et parfaitement fonctionnel;
Alors que les bornes old school c'est un peu comme le Faucon Millenium qui passe jamais en vitesse lumière,
c'est chiant mais c'est tellement plus attachant ...

mioux

It's alive ! ALIVE !

'me manque plus que des écrans LCD et des interrupteurs... j'ai déjà les résistances de 10K :stupidking:

Testé électriquement (avec des fils en guise d'interrupteurs), ça marche aussi :D
mon joystick est pas mou ! :stupidking:

Et si un jour j'ai pas la flême, je récupère tout les qcow et les confs de libvirt, et je remonte un proxmox

mioux

Avancement du projet : circuit électronique terminé





Le fil qui n'est relié à rien, c'est mon fil pour simuler les interrupteurs...

Comme vous pouvez le constater, le montage est hyper complexe, 6 résistances de 10kOhm :D La rampe commune n'est pas la masse, mais le 5V (en fait, le V-in ou le A-ref). Le 7ème point de soudure (où il y a 2 fils), c'est la masse. Les interrupteurs sont à câbler entre la masse et les résistances, elles mêmes reliées aux pins de 2 à 7 sur la carte Arduino (0 et 1 sont réservés au transfert série).

Il me reste à voir comment gérer les écrans LED pour l'affichage des scores... en tout cas, en mode DEBUG sur le PC, ça marche :D.

Et en plus le code est disponible sur mon SVN à l'adresse suivante : https://ddb.tamdb.net/ReactionTime/ArduinoVersion/trunk/ (la version PC est dispo sous https://ddb.tamdb.net/ReactionTime/trunk)
mon joystick est pas mou ! :stupidking:

Et si un jour j'ai pas la flême, je récupère tout les qcow et les confs de libvirt, et je remonte un proxmox

Bubble

 :happyjump: Bravo, même si je comprend rien....

Me tarde de m'entrainer pour mettre une pilée à Fred. :D
You TOKI to me ???



Un geek ne s'ennuie pas, il se fichier...

mioux

J'ai trouvé pour l'affichage :

http://www.dealextreme.com/p/jy-mcu-16x-digital-tube-yellow-led-module-104311

Avec 2 de ces choses, j'ai de quoi afficher

- les scores des 2 joueurs
- le high score
- le nombre de crédits
- Le nombre de parties dont le score est en dessous de 600ms comme sur la machine de el diablo

Ou alors, je n'en met qu'un, mais je rajoute un buzzer pour tromper l'ennemi comme sur la machine de el diablo :D (c'est à dire quand il faut patienter, un petit bip :D)
mon joystick est pas mou ! :stupidking:

Et si un jour j'ai pas la flême, je récupère tout les qcow et les confs de libvirt, et je remonte un proxmox

papinball

Citation de: Bubble le Mai 08, 2012, 04:41 PM
Me tarde de m'entrainer pour mettre une pilée à Fred. :D

je te mets une tole quand je veux  :stupidking:
Et dire que chaque fois que nous votions pour eux, nous faisions taire en nous ce cri "Ni Dieux, ni Maîtres"!
Dont ils rient aujourd'hui puisqu'ils se sont fait Dieux et qu'une fois de plus nous nous sommes fait mettre!

Le tango des élus (Renaud)

Inventeur de la bille de flipper Méplaless (R)

mioux

Voici le schéma de montage des résistances :



Et sur le SVN, j'ai ajouté les fichiers Eagle... mais je crois qu'on ne peut pas y accéder en anonyme, il faut que je regarde ça...
mon joystick est pas mou ! :stupidking:

Et si un jour j'ai pas la flême, je récupère tout les qcow et les confs de libvirt, et je remonte un proxmox

Persecutor

mais combien ça coute a réaliser ?

si tu commande sur DX cherche des push button style buzzer ;)
Envoyé de mon Minitel

Les jeux de moto c'est nul ! Y'a pas de volant ...

Les bornes japonaises c'est comme les vaisseaux de la prélogie Star Wars,
c'est beau, lisse et parfaitement fonctionnel;
Alors que les bornes old school c'est un peu comme le Faucon Millenium qui passe jamais en vitesse lumière,
c'est chiant mais c'est tellement plus attachant ...

mioux

25€ l'arduino
6€ la rampe 16 caractères
0.65€ pour les résistances
2€50 la plaque de bakélite où j'ai soudé les résistances
-------
40€ FDPIN environ :stupidking:

Reste à trouver les boutons, je sais pas encore quoi prendre...

EDIT : Il y a des boutons à 0.60€ l'unité qui pourraient faire l'affaire chez selectronic... sauf si je fais des boutons style buzzer, ou si je fais comme el diablo, je mets des boutons déportés. Et en plus il faut que je réfléchisse à comment faire un chouette boitier.
mon joystick est pas mou ! :stupidking:

Et si un jour j'ai pas la flême, je récupère tout les qcow et les confs de libvirt, et je remonte un proxmox